Solve using substitution. 2x − y = –11 y = 3x-9 :

a) (x,y)=(4,3)
b) (x,y)=(−4,3)
c) (x,y)=(4,−3)
d) (x,y)=(−4,−3)

1 Answer

1 vote

Final answer:

To solve the given system of equations using substitution, we substitute the value of y from the second equation into the first equation. The solution to the system of equations is (x, y) = (20, 51).

Step-by-step explanation:

To solve the given system of equations using substitution, we substitute the value of y from the second equation into the first equation.

Substituting y = 3x - 9 into the first equation 2x - y = -11, we get:

2x - (3x - 9) = -11

2x - 3x + 9 = -11

-x + 9 = -11

-x = -20

x = 20

Now, using the value of x = 20 in the second equation y = 3x - 9, we can find y:

y = 3(20) - 9

y = 60 - 9

y = 51

Therefore, the solution to the system of equations is (x, y) = (20, 51).
